首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在python中分割固定列数的csv文件?

在Python中,可以使用csv模块来处理CSV文件。要分割固定列数的CSV文件,可以按照以下步骤进行操作:

  1. 导入csv模块:在Python代码中,首先需要导入csv模块,以便使用其中的函数和类。
代码语言:txt
复制
import csv
  1. 打开CSV文件:使用open()函数打开CSV文件,并将其分配给一个文件对象。
代码语言:txt
复制
with open('input.csv', 'r') as file:
    # 执行后续操作
  1. 创建CSV读取器:使用csv.reader()函数创建一个CSV读取器对象,将文件对象作为参数传递给该函数。
代码语言:txt
复制
    reader = csv.reader(file)
  1. 分割CSV文件:遍历读取器对象,使用适当的分割方法将每行数据分割为固定列数的列表。
代码语言:txt
复制
    for row in reader:
        # 分割操作
  1. 处理分割后的数据:对于每个分割后的行数据,可以根据需要进行进一步的处理或操作。
代码语言:txt
复制
        # 处理操作

完整的代码示例如下:

代码语言:txt
复制
import csv

with open('input.csv', 'r') as file:
    reader = csv.reader(file)
    for row in reader:
        # 分割操作
        columns = [row[i:i+3] for i in range(0, len(row), 3)]
        # 处理操作
        for column in columns:
            print(column)

在上述示例中,假设要将CSV文件按照每3列进行分割。可以根据实际需求修改分割的列数。

关于腾讯云相关产品和产品介绍链接地址,可以参考腾讯云官方文档或官方网站获取更详细的信息。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

1分34秒

手把手教你利用Python轻松拆分Excel为多个CSV文件

49秒

文件夹变exe怎么办?文件夹变exe的数据恢复方法

1分32秒

最新数码印刷-数字印刷-个性化印刷工作流程-教程

领券